Yup, just a three pronged computer cord. I did forget to mention one thing, that I should have. You do realize that the "voice terminals" do not connect to the KSU with standard plugs, right? Merlins use 8 pin "RJ45" cords, in a 568B wiring scheme. So, in theory, you could use network patch cables (straight-thru, not crossover). Or, you could go the cheaper route, buy some un-crimped cable, 8 pin plugs, borrow a crimper, and make your own cables.

The jacks 1-19 are your stations and u can use the cables mentioned above.


the a-b-c-d are your co lines and are rj11
and use the 4 pin plugs .

You can run it on your bench with 568 jumpers
sta to contol unit and plug in a phone line to a or b ,etc.
